WebJul 22, 2024 · In Excel 95 or earlier, enter the following into a new workbook: A1: =1.333+1.225-1.333-1.225. Right-click cell A1, and then click Format Cells. On the Number tab, click Scientific under Category. Set the Decimal places to 15. Instead of displaying 0, Excel 95 displays -2.22044604925031E-16. WebJan 24, 2024 · 2.
